Broken or damaged frame

If your bi fold doors are stuck when you open or close them, it's due to the frame of the door not aligned with the hinge bolts. This can be repaired by loosening the top bracket screw and adjusting it a little to straighten the door, after which sliding the bottom pivot hold in until there is a sufficient gap between the frame of the door and floor.

The wood frame of your home can expand or contract in the course of time depending on the humidity of your home. This can cause the track and hinges of your bi-fold doors to misalign or move. Children, pets and heavy objects dropped on the tracks could cause damage to the doors' frames which can result in them not closing or opening smoothly. This is why it's crucial to do regular maintenance on your bi fold doors and ensure that they are clean and tidy, as well as ensuring they have a tight seal and are working in a proper manner.

Hardware damaged or broken

Bi fold doors can be difficult to open and close. This is usually because of damaged hardware. It's not always easy to identify the problem, and it may be more difficult to determine if you should fix or replace the door's components. In the ideal scenario, you should seek professional advice to make sure the problem is properly addressed.

There are many issues that could affect your bi-fold door's hardware, including damage to the hinges and handles as well as squeaks emanating from the tracks and rollers or loose screws. All of these issues can cause your bi-fold to become unstable, difficult to operate, or more likely to fall apart. These issues are easily addressed by experts.

If your bi fold doors are making the sound of a squealing when they are opened, it's likely that something is stuck in the tracks. This could be dirt or gravel. It could be the result of carpets that are not properly fitted. You can either take out the object that is stuck to the track or re-lubricate it. If the squeaking persists it is possible to adjust the track's elevation by twisting the pin that holds it in place. If the track is beneath carpeting you can raise it by placing on shims beneath the bracket.

Another issue with bifold doors is a tendency to stick or jam. This is usually caused by inadequate maintenance. Regularly cleaning the tracks and rails of the doors is vital to stop the buildup of dirt. This will help them move freely and without friction.

If the handle on your bifold door is not placed correctly, it can exert lots of pressure on the space around it. This could lead to cracks or bowing of the doors, and should the handle be replaced, it is essential that it is properly matched in size to avoid this happening. In some instances, repositioning the handle is all that is needed. In other instances, the problem is more severe and the door could require replacement completely.
